Isles SNP MP Angus MacNeil has urged Cal Mac to stop ignoring islanders and to reconsider their controversial temporary timetable for the Stornoway ferry during the Ullapool pier works.

 

Mr Macneil said: “With the timing of the works taking us into the Easter Holidays and beyond Easter Weekend, we really have to ask whether the cure to the problem is now actually greater than the potential problem itself.

 

“There is also no guarantee that this work will be completed on time, which introduces another economic risk factor.

 

“While in some ways it is laudable that there are attempts to do the work earlier rather than later, the work should occur between January and March rather than February to April.

 

“It is imperative that CMAL and CalMac quickly consult with local stakeholders, who so far have been ignored.”
